 Written off after her Glitter-era breakdown, Mariah unleashed The Emancipation of Mimi on the world, and it turned into the comeback of all comebacks. Now she is faced with the difficult task of following that up, but if this album title is anything to go by, there’s a very specific formula…
As Ms Carey has publicly stated, if Emancipation… was the main course, this follow-up is the dessert. And the proof is in the pudding as this leaves you wanting more, long after the last mouthful. Lead single Touch My Body doesn’t even begin to scratch the surface of its greatness.
I’m That Chick, a silky Motown sass-fest, is the standout track and there are no duff efforts. Migrate is a ghetto club grind with a lovely whistle beat, while the big ballad comes courtesy of Love Story, a weepy that hits us with That Voice. They just don’t make ‘em like Mimi!
Skip to: I’m That Chick
Verdict: 5/5
